About N-(3,4-dichlorophenyl)-1-[2-[4-[(3,4-dimethylphenyl)sulfonyl-methylamino]phenoxy]propanoyl]piperidine-2-carboxamide

N-(3,4-dichlorophenyl)-1-[2-[4-[(3,4-dimethylphenyl)sulfonyl-methylamino]phenoxy]propanoyl]piperidine-2-carboxamide (PubChem CID 166348289) has the molecular formula C30H33Cl2N3O5S and a molecular weight of 618.58 g/mol. Its IUPAC name is N-(3,4-dichlorophenyl)-1-[2-[4-[(3,4-dimethylphenyl)sulfonyl-methylamino]phenoxy]propanoyl]piperidine-2-carboxamide.
